Mancini has shown steel, says Fergie

ALEX FERGUSON does not believe Manchester derby foe Roberto Mancini has had enough praise for handling a series of tricky situations at Manchester City.

Ahead of tomorrow’s eagerly-awaited Manchester derby at Old Trafford, Ferguson made it quite clear he was not talking specifically about Carlos Tevez, and pointedly refused to answer whether, in light of the South American star’s recent conduct, if he had been proved correct in letting him leave United in 2009.

However, in trying to mould together a squad capable of challenging for the title from a group of players, some demanding, then having to guide City through choppy waters created by the departure of chief executive Garry Cook, Ferguson believes Mancini has done an outstanding job, for which he is not being given due credit.
